Prizren: A City of Ottoman Charm and Scenic Highlights
Your first stop is Prizren, a city that feels like stepping back in time. The drive itself offers beautiful scenery, setting the tone for a day of discovery. Once there, you’ll stroll past Shadervan Square, a lively hub lined with cafes and historic buildings, perfect for a quick coffee break.
The Old Stone Bridge over the Bistrica River is an iconic photo-op—and a symbol of the city’s Ottoman past. Your guide will point out the Sinan Pasha Mosque—a fine example of Ottoman architecture—and lead you up to the Prizren Fortress, where panoramic views reward your ascent.
The Ottoman bazaar invites you to browse for unique souvenirs, and many travelers note that lunch in Prizren is a highlight, with options to savor local flavors amid the historic ambiance. Prishtina: A Hub of Modern Kosovo
In the capital, you’ll visit the Newborn Monument, a powerful symbol of Kosovo’s independence, and see Mother Teresa Square, a hub of civic life. The city’s vibe is lively, with street art and modern architecture juxtaposed against its recent history.
A walk through Germia Park provides a break from urban energy, with plenty of space to stretch your legs and take in the greenery. Many reviews praise the guide’s knowledge, especially how they explain Kosovo’s recent political history, making the city’s modern identity more meaningful.
